Mangalore -beautiful beaches
Overview of the destination
Mangalore is located in Karnataka. It is famous for fish, beaches and clean town. Mangala Devi temple is in Mangalore. kollur,Kateel and Subramanaya temples can be visited by staying in Mangalore. Kollur Temple is famous because MGR and Jayalalitha visited and Subramanya temple is famous because Sachin Tendulkar visited.

Food, sight-seeing and shopping
You can see parks and beaches. Do eat Gad bad ice cream which is very famous over there.shopping there is bit costlier compare to bangalore. But there is craze for latest fashion as it is near Mumbai.

Activities & things to do
though weather is hot eating ice creams is fun.Local buses are very fast and you can travel within no time.

Travel tips, How to reach, travel warnings etc.
Best season to travel there is October to December. You can travel from bangalore i.e. 300 kilometers from Bangalore or else from Mumbai which is also west coast.Travelling from Chennai you have Mangalore Mail and west Coast Express train i.e. 18 hours travel from chennai.
